Product Description:

Legends of First Star is a massively multiplayer online role playing game where you build up a party of 5 warriors and take them into battle! There's lots of fun things to do inside this game. Paint pictures to share with other users, take photos, play music, run your own shop, search the world for crafting items, collect the 13 orbs, fight in guild battlegrounds, and fight in some of the most innovative combat ever in an MMO! Legends of First Star is a completely free game. All you need to do is download the game and make your character and you can play forever...for nothing!
